Common Decorative Concrete Repair Jobs
Concrete patio repairs - restoring the surface to improve safety and appearance.
Garage floor resurfacing - fixing cracks and discoloration for a smooth, durable finish.
Driveway crack filling - preventing further damage and maintaining curb appeal.
Stamped concrete touch-ups - repairing worn or chipped decorative surfaces.
Concrete step restoration - repairing cracks and chips for safe, attractive entryways.
Interior concrete patching - fixing surface imperfections in basement or indoor floors.
Decorative Concrete Repair Questions
What types of concrete surfaces can be repaired with decorative techniques? Decorative concrete repair can be applied to driveways, patios, walkways, and other concrete surfaces to restore and enhance their appearance.
How does decorative concrete repair improve the look of damaged surfaces? It involves filling cracks, resurfacing, and adding decorative finishes to hide imperfections and create a fresh, attractive appearance.
Is decorative concrete repair suitable for large or small projects? It is effective for both small touch-ups and larger area renovations, offering versatile options for property owners.
What are common decorative finishes used in concrete repair? Popular options include stamped patterns, color overlays, and textured surfaces to match desired aesthetic styles.
